Design of a robust analog/digital ASIC interface for hard industrial environment
The industrial environment places hard requirements on the analog structures of a current monitoring unit. An ASIC circuit is a good solution to gaining robust electronics for the harsh environment. In this paper an analog structure of a current monitoring unit is presented which can be used in several different applications such as measuring various kinds of apparatus. A prototype mixed analog/digital BiCMOS ASIC was designed and implemented using both the standard cells from the ASIC vendor and full custom blocks.
